Title: BUSMAN'S HOLIDAY

Reference number: 0345

Date: 1959

Director: d. Jim Goding, Eddie Earp

Sponsor: Films of Scotland, Shell-Mex, BP Ltd and Scottish Omnibuses Ltd.

Production company: Anglo Scottish Pictures

Sound: sound

Original format: 35mm

Colour: col

Fiction: non-fiction

Running time: 21.19 mins

Description: A Galloway bus driver goes on a coach tour to John O' Groats.

Shotlist: [Shotlisted from time-coded VHS copy]

Credits (.33) int. Falkirk coachworks with buses in various stages of construction. Shots of welding, riveting, panel beating, assembly, upholstery, painting and spraying. (1.47) Finished buses for various companies leave station (2.12) gvs Galloway with Ian Mackenzie driving his service bus, stopping to pick up passengers (4.10) arriving at bus station in Dumfries; shot of driver and conductress at station (4.30) gvs Edinburgh (4.57) St. Andrew's Square coach station and passengers embarking on tour coach, including two young secretaries (5.37) Ian's tour bus on the road. gvs countryside, shots of driver and passengers; shot of Loch Lomond (6.20) They stop at Loch Lomond; ms smiling passengers disembarking; Ian takes a picture of the Loch, under a rainbow (6.39) shots of tour bus on the road; ints. passengers offer each other tins or boxes of sweets (6.57) Tanker terminal at Finnart. Shots of installations, tanker and quay; gvs Refinery at Grangemouth; tracking shot BP tanker lorry (8.13) bus stops at Glencoe. Shots of piper standing in a gorge, passengers standing and sitting nearby (9.13) View across to snow-covered Ben Nevis (9.27) The Spean Bridge Commando Memorial (9.36) Fort Augustus Abbey and grounds; (10.20) various shots of ruins of Urquhart Castle (10.44) blank, leader (10.57) Tour bus on the road; ints. passengers. Gordon brings out a harmonica, but has it confiscated (11.40) shots of Inverness (11.57) Scenery on the road to Loch Maree. Bridge at Poolewe. (12.57) c/u sign, "Road works in Progress"; ms men pick up heated spades; gvs man operating road making machinery, laying a surface mixed with bitumen; c/u road roller and workmen (13.41) Scenery from coach as it descends to Gruinard Bay; passengers sing with harmonica intercut with tracking shots single lane road (14.35) man runs across white dunes and plunges into the sea; he waves at the bus; a young couple dance in a twirling modern style to harmonica, as others look on in a circle and clap (16.10) Scenery en route to Ullapool; pan over the town (17.07) cattle on the track leading away from Ullapool; shot of flock, shepherds and collie ahead of the bus (17.28) coach by roadside, passengers feeding sweets to a young deer (17.47) Coastline scenery in Sutherland; passengers watch the sun set (19.20) ints passengers in the bus; secretaries are sitting with two young men (19.36) gvs crofting. Shots of Dounreay and the "last house" in Scotland; passengers lined up on coast, bus driver describing the scene; c/u bus driver being pecked on the cheek by two young women; ls passengers on pier, thistle and lobster pot in f/ground (21.07) ecs (21.19)
